Another controversial post alert. The club need to have more ideas on increasing membership and a better way of being able to pay the membership fees.

Do I really have to download a from, print it out, fill it in, post it or take it to the bank to set up a SO/DD and pay these membership fees.

Why cant I do it on-line? Hmm controversial I know and in todays day and age why isn't this possible?
Why can't we have a membership committee that actively contacts the lapsed members. Maybe they locate the missing 1,000 from the Stoke game, maybe they engage with 3,000 from the Tranmere game.

Why can't we have a WST bar at the ground where we can get a drink and sign new members up before a game. I suggested a marquee in the Mold Rd/Tech End corner next to the floodlights (like Tranmere have outside their ground) where we could sell bottled beer, have a big screen TV and get WST members and maybe even RP'ers to all mix before a game and buy some simple food and drink and put money into the club.
Hey we could even invite the away fans to it, I am sure they could all fit on a table in the corner.

I let my membership lapse just to test the renewal process and basically its appalling - yes both me being lazy and no contact from the club.
